## Local Setup: Incremental Rebuilds

The Slatecraft site only rebuilds pages whose source or data dependencies changed — full builds take twenty minutes, incremental ones about forty seconds. Run `slatecraft dev --incremental` and it'll watch the content tree. Dependency hashes are tracked in a small database so the builder knows what's stale. Point your local builder at it using the connection string below.

database URL for hawip-kagap: redis://rusok_svc:bMCaqek7MRWIOJ@db-8501.zarqeltech.corp:5432/sileth

**Ticket: Vault locked after N+1 fix deploy**

Hey newcomers — while shipping the GraphQL dataloader fix for Quillfeather's order queries, we rotated the deploy creds and the Mossgate vault auto-locked. The N+1 patch itself is fine (query count dropped from 400 to 3). To unlock the vault and finish the rollout, use the recovery passphrase below.

strongbox words: druvan-lamys-eliius-jorax-istox-soreth-ulays-gilix-ralix-oliiel-norwyn-casvan-praius

Ticket: Config drift — GiftNote receipt mailer

For the weekly sync: the donation-receipt mailer (GiftNote) in prod has drifted from what's in the repo. Someone hand-edited retry counts and the send window during the year-end rush and never backported the change. Result: staging sends receipts immediately while prod batches them hourly, which confused QA last week. Proposal: adopt the prod values as canonical, commit them, and re-enable the drift alarm. For reference, the current live values on prod are listed below.

config for baduf-yajep:
[druax]
host = druax.qorvelsys.corp
user = druax_svc
database = druax_prod